Question Transfer a file from another website

Hi..
I just created my website and I need to transfer a file directly to my website from another website, because I am on dialup, that can save me time.

I asked from the Web Hosting guys... but they said that they'll do that for me. But I want to know the procedure so I can do that whenever I want to.

Can anyone help me please. (Please note that the other website is not mine, but the file link is in form "www.geocities.com/sosaited/file.zip")

If you have access to the shell, you can easy download it. Just use lynx or w-get. (Check CPanel on your website, there should be a shell applet available)
